Idiosepius thailandicus is a species of bobtail squid native to the Indo-Pacific waters off Thailand.

Females grow to 10 mm in mantle length (ML), while males are not known to exceed 7 mm ML.

The type specimen was collected in the Gulf of Thailand and is deposited at the Marine Fisheries Division in Bangkok.
